... R MONEL is a general purpose nickel-copper alloy having excellent combination of high strength, ductility and corrosion resistance. It is the free-cutting grade of Monel. ... MONEL alloy R-405 is a machining grade of nickel-copper alloy that combines toughness, strength and corrosion resistance of MONEL alloy 400 with excellent machinability. The alloy is designed especially for use in automatic screw machines. This datasheet provides information on composition...

... MONEL Welding Electrode 190 is used for shielded-metal-are welding of MONEL Alloys 400, 404, R-405 and K-500. It also is used for surfacing of steel. Dissimilar-welding applications for Welding Electrode 190 include joints between MONEL nickel-copper alloys and carbon steel, low-alloy steel...
